Ceci est une page optimisée pour les mobiles. Cliquez sur ce texte pour afficher la vraie page.

XL 2021 Bloquer la sélection des autres onglets sous condition (sans les masquer)

Boostez vos compétences Excel avec notre communauté !

Rejoignez Excel Downloads, le rendez-vous des passionnés où l'entraide fait la force. Apprenez, échangez, progressez – et tout ça gratuitement ! 👉 Inscrivez-vous maintenant !

Usine à gaz

XLDnaute Barbatruc
Supporter XLD
Bonjour à toutes et à tous 🙂

Je bute sur un code (comme d'habitude lol 🙂)

Ce que je sais faire :
Bloque le clic droit sur les onglets

Private Sub Workbook_Open()
Application.CommandBars("Ply").Enabled = False 'interdit clic droit sur onglets
End Sub
Private Sub Workbook_BeforeClose(Cancel As Boolean)
Application.CommandBars("Ply").Enabled = True 'autorise clic droit sur onglets
End Sub

Bloque sortie de la Feuille "MonBesoin"
Code dans Feuille
Private Sub Worksheet_Deactivate()
If [b1] <> "ok" Then
Sheets("MonBesoin").Select
End If
End Sub

Ce que je ne sais pas faire
Feuille "MonBesoin" active
If [b1] <> "ok" Then
Bloquer la sélection des autres onglets (sans les masquer)
Peut-être en bloquant, sous la condition, le clic de la souris sur les onglets ?

Auriez-vous le bon code ?
En cas, je joins le petit classeur test.
Grand merci à toutes et à tous...
 

Pièces jointes

- Navigue sans publicité
- Accède à Cléa, notre assistante IA experte Excel... et pas que...
- Profite de fonctionnalités exclusives
Ton soutien permet à Excel Downloads de rester 100% gratuit et de continuer à rassembler les passionnés d'Excel.
Je deviens Supporter XLD

Discussions similaires

Réponses
3
Affichages
298
Les cookies sont requis pour utiliser ce site. Vous devez les accepter pour continuer à utiliser le site. En savoir plus…